Afford is recognised as one of the best disability service providers in the sector, and we are celebrating our 70th year. We currently have a total staff of 2000 employees, and we support over 3,200 clients daily.
We have very successfully transitioned to NDIS and have been able to make it work for us and our clients. We have continued to go from strength to strength as a leader in the market and offer ongoing support and development for our teams.
Due to our strategic growth, we are looking to appoint an accounts receivable officer. You will be responsible for the integrity and maintenance of the account receivable function across the organisation; processing business customers, resident and client payments in the debtors system, actively chasing debtors, providing aged debt receivable reports and maintain credit note register
This role requires someone with strong organisational skills. We are looking for a person with the ability to prioritise, meet deadlines, and can work as part of a team as well as autonomously, some of the duties and responsibilities are listed below:
